Abstract EN

The study on the Schrödinger basin may provide important clues about the formation of South Pole-Aitken (SPA) basin.

In this paper, the thermophysical features of Schrödinger basin were evaluated using the Chang’E-2 microwave sounder (CELMS) data.

The results are as follows.

(1) The geological units are reevaluated with the CELMS data and a new geological view was provided according to the brightness temperature and emissivity maps.

(2) The surface topography plays an important role in the observed CELMS data.

(3) The hot anomaly in the basin floor indicates a warm substrate.

(4) The pyroxene-bearing anorthosite is probably an important cause for the cold anomaly over the lunar surface.

Also, the study proves the applicability of the CELMS data applying in high latitude regions to a certain extent.
